AIADMK Candidate S.P. Velumani Files Nomination in Thondamuthur

AIADMK candidate S.P. Velumani filed his nomination for Thondamuthur constituency today, accompanied by former BJP leader K. Annamalai and alliance executives at Perur Taluk Office, followed by intensive campaigning in the constituency.


Coimbatore: AIADMK candidate for Thondamuthur constituency, S.P. Velumani, filed his nomination papers today in the presence of former BJP state president K. Annamalai and other alliance executives, marking the official beginning of his electoral campaign.





Earlier in the day, Velumani arrived at the Perur Taluk Office in a massive procession surrounded by enthusiastic party workers and supporters. The candidate received a rousing welcome from cadres who had gathered in large numbers to show their support for the senior AIADMK leader.





The nomination filing witnessed the presence of key alliance partners, signaling the united front of the AIADMK-BJP coalition in the constituency. The participation of K. Annamalai, despite being a former BJP leader, underscored the significance of alliance coordination in the upcoming elections.





Following the submission of his nomination papers, Velumani wasted no time in launching an aggressive door-to-door campaign in his constituency. The veteran politician, setting his sights firmly on victory, began intensive canvassing to connect with voters across Thondamuthur.

The Thondamuthur constituency has been a politically significant seat in Coimbatore district, and Velumani's candidature has generated considerable interest among political observers. His campaign strategy focuses on direct voter engagement and highlighting the AIADMK's developmental agenda for the region.
